    OVERVIEW

    If you are in charge of producing an employee newsletter or are thinking about implementing a newsletter in your organization, this is a must-attend training session!

    Internal newsletters can be a powerful employee communication tool, serving to communicate key information about the company and industry to employees, as well as to provide a vehicle for employee recognition. It also works as one of the important employee engagement strategies.

    The idea of producing an employee newsletter might at first seem to be a bit overwhelming, but it doesn’t have to be difficult – and the results can make the effort well worth it. The key to making the process manageable is to go into it with a clear strategy and plan to guide you along with way.
